LL53 5BA is an accessible, working-class neighbourhood on Morfar Garreg, 0.3km from South Beach in Pwllheli. Administratively it sits within De Pwllheli ward and the Dwyfor Meirionnydd constituency.
An affordable area with active regeneration, LL53 5BA is a transitional terrace area — improving but still facing economic pressures. Outside of residential hours, industrial activities connected with mining and quarrying. At 40 years average, expect a well-rounded neighbourhood — a blend of established families, working professionals, and longer-term owner-occupiers. 53% of homes are socially rented, reflecting the area's public housing provision and council presence.
Safety: Crime rates are low here at 36 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. Property: With prices averaging £120k, this is one of the more affordable postcodes in the area. The Index of Multiple Deprivation places this area in the most deprived 20% nationally — this often means more affordable prices and active local authority investment, but also fewer amenities and higher benefit dependency.

Social renting makes up 53% of tenure in LL53 5BA — a meaningful indicator of a community with strong public housing infrastructure. Despite the social housing concentration, crime here is lower than expected — a positive signal.

LL53 5BA has low crime rates — 36 incidents per 1,000 residents. The most reported categories are violence and sexual offences and anti-social behaviour. Commercial streets and transport hubs naturally generate more incidents than quiet residential roads.
